
| 软件开发的不朽经典. 生动阐述面向对象原则、敏捷实践、UML和模式.. 大量Java和C++实战示例,让你亲历现场 丰富的词汇和背景注释,助你轻松读经典... |
| Robert C.Martin(“Bob大叔”)世界级的软件开发大师,著名软件咨询公司Object Mento,公司的创始人和总裁。曾经担任C++Report杂志主编多年,也是设计模式和敏捷开发运动的主要倡导者之一。 .. << 查看详细 |
| section 1 agile development 敏捷开发 chapter 1 agile practices 敏捷实践 chapter 2 overview of extreme programming 极限编程概述 chapter 3 planning 计划 chapter 4 testing 测试 chapter 5 refactoring 重构 chapter 6 a programming episode一次编程实践 section 2 agile design 敏捷设计 chapter 7 what is agile design? 什么是敏捷设计 chapter 8 srp:the single-responsibility principle srp:单一职责原则 chapter 9 ocp:the open-closed principle ocp:开放一封闭原则 chapter 10 lsp:the liskov substitution principle lsp:liskov替换原则 chapter 11 dip:the dependency-inversion principle dip:依赖倒置原则 chapter 12 isp:the interface-segregation principle isp:接口隔离原则 section 3 the payroll case study 薪酬系统案例研究 chapter13 command and active 0bject command 模式与active object模式 chapter14 template method&strategy:inheritance vs.delegation template method模式和strategy模式:继承和委托 chapter 15 facade and mediator facade 模式和medlator模式 chapter 16 singleton and monostate singleton模式和monostate模式 chapter 17 null object null object模式 . chapter 18 the payroll case study:iteration one begins 薪酬系统案例研究:第一次迭代开始 chapter 19 the payroll case study:implementation 薪酬系统案例研究:实现 section 4 packaging the payroll system 打包薪酬系统 chapter 20 principles of package design 包设计原则 chapter 21 factory factory模式 chapter 22 the payroll case study(part 2) 薪酬系统案例研究:第2部分 section 5 the weather station case study 气象站案例研究 chapter23 composite composite模式 chapter 24 observer——backing into a pattern observer——演化出模式 chapter 25 abstract server,adapter,and bridge abstract server模式、adapter模式和bridge模式 chapter 26 proxy and stairway to heaven:managing third party apis proxy模式和gateway模式:管理第三方apl chapter 27 case study:weather station 案例研究:气象站软件 section 6 the ets case study ets案例研究 chapter 28 visitor visitor模式 chapter 29 state state模式 chapter 30 the ets framework ets框架 appendix a uml notation i:the cgi example uml图示之一:cgi示例 appendix b uml notation ii:the statmux uml图示之二:statmux appendix c a satire of two companies 双公司记 appendix d the source code is the design 源代码就是设计 index |
商品评论(0条)